Milton Keynes Perl Mongers will hold our fourth and final technical
meeting of 2009 on Thursday 15th October at the Open University's
Systems Seminar Room.  Arrive at 7pm so the first talk can start
promptly at 7.15.

This meeting is open to regular group members, newcomers and anyone else
who would like to listen to the talks.  If you can think of anyone who
might like to come, please invite them.

We have a Dave Cross double bill for two of our talks.  Dave will share
experiences, anecdotes and vague conclusions from teaching Perl.  Then
he will tell us how he manages to maintain so many CPAN modules:
http://search.cpan.org/~davecross/

Katherine Spice will talk about load balancing with Perlbal.

Tony Edwardson will talk about using Moose to build an object oriented
application, building on the talk he gave earlier this year.

We have a couple of Catalyst related five minute lightning talks too:

Benjamin Martin will describe his experience of Catalyst from a new
user's perspective.  Jon Allen will talk about his module for creating
thumbnail images with Catalyst
